Sonoran Hot Reads: Anonymous Pac-12 coach calls out Rich Rodriguez

Put a name behind it

I've discovered over the past month or so that Travis Haney's job at ESPN is to write about coaching searches, and post them as Insider pieces. His latest has an interesting quote from another college coach about Rich Rodriguez:

"Looked like he had checked out to me," another coach in the league said. "I don't know what's going on with them there. Hard to believe [College] GameDay was there this year. It's a hard job."

Alright anonymous Pac-12 coach. Thanks for stirring things up. For what it's worth, Arizona and Cal were grouped together in that post, and I get the feeling that there's at least a bit of a chance that Sonny Dykes is Arizona's head coach next season.

But seriously, calling out another coach in your own conference like that?
